There is a verse in James about saying a good thing to somebody instead of giving them what they actually asked for, and it ends in a question.

What doth it profit

Here it is.

And one of you say unto them, Depart in peace, be ye warmed and filled; notwithstanding ye give them not those things which are needful to the body; what doth it profit? (James 2:16, King James Version)

The thing being said in that verse is a genuinely good thing.

Depart in peace. Be warmed and filled. That is not sarcasm and it is not contempt. Somebody is wishing somebody else well, warmly, and meaning it.

You are looking at a substitution made with real warmth, and James 2:16 has somebody say something genuinely kind rather than something cold. The Holy Spirit is the one who made the substitute a warm thing rather than a cruel one, and that is what makes the verse bite.

Now the phrase in the middle, which names what is wrong with it.

Those things which are needful to the body. There was a specific thing needed. It was known. It was nameable, and the person standing there could have named it, and something else was offered instead.

You have been offering something other than the thing that was named, and it is written that they gave not those things which are needful rather than that they gave nothing at all. The Spirit of God is the one who made the failure a substitution rather than an absence, and a substitution is a great deal harder to see from inside.

And then the question, which he leaves standing.

What doth it profit. He does not answer it. There is no verse afterward explaining it or softening it, and the question is left there in the open for the reader to sit in.

You are being asked a question rather than sentenced, and Scripture ends on what doth it profit rather than on a verdict about anybody. The Holy Spirit is the one who left it as a question, and a question can be answered honestly by somebody in a car.

Give her the hour

So here is what to do, and it is exactly what was asked for and nothing more than that.

Give her the hour. This week. Named, arranged, with a day on it.

Not a long weekend. Not a proper visit. Not something larger to make up for the two parcels, because larger is another substitution and she would feel it.

An hour. The thing she asked for, twice.

You are able to give the thing that was actually named, and James 2:16 names the needful thing rather than something better than it. The Holy Spirit is the one who keeps a person from overcorrecting, and overcorrecting here would be the third substitution.

And go with nothing in your hands.

No object. Not a small thing to take the edge off. Nothing to hand over at the beginning, because handing something over at the beginning is a way of putting an object into an hour that was asked to have none in it.

You are able to arrive empty handed, and it is written that the words were offered in place of the thing rather than alongside it. The Spirit of God is the one who gets somebody through a door with nothing, and this is the one occasion where nothing is the whole point.

And pick somewhere with no house in it.

A bench, a car, a path, a park. Not a kitchen, because a kitchen has jobs in it and you will find one, and not anywhere either of you can get up and be useful.

You are able to choose somewhere with nothing to do, and His word puts the needful thing in the hands rather than in the arrangements. The Holy Spirit is the one who is on a bench beside a path, and He is on it more readily than in most rooms.

And do not apologize for the two parcels.

Do not raise them. If she raises them, say something short and warm and go back to her. An apology would make the hour about you, and the hour was asked for twice by somebody who wanted it to be about the two of you.

You are able to leave the parcels entirely alone, and it is written that the question is what doth it profit rather than who should apologize. The Spirit of God is the one who keeps an hour from becoming a reckoning, and a reckoning would spend the whole of it.
